Bettermoo(d) Food  (OTCPK:MOOOF) PEG Ratio Explanation

To compare stocks with different growth rates, Peter Lynch invented a ratio called PEG Ratio. PEG Ratio is defined as the P/E ratio divided by the growth ratio. He thinks a company with a P/E ratio equal to its growth rate is fairly valued. Still he said he would rather buy a company growing 20% a year with a P/E of 20, instead of a company growing 10% a year with a P/E of 10.

Bettermoo(d) Food Business Description

Address 1199 West Hastings Street, Suite 800, Vancouver, BC, CAN, V6E 3T5
Bettermoo(d) Food Corp is a nut-based dairy alternative company focused on developing and delivering products through online and in-store retail platforms. It uses social media to provide educational experiences for its customer base while demonstrating and pioneering plant-based technologies. The company's principal products are Moodrink, a vegan oat-based beverage, and Moobert, a vegan nut-based cheese alternative.
